Output 29efd2493e453aedf62b9f99f1b87b281a611347a9de586117c9a0aad81c6aa5:1

value
17903152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d907344cca73901c79af7b5b3aa850a9caab287f OP_EQUAL
address
3MUZBjYL48g7Hv6R7nGssU6msYw9scLaVz
transaction
29efd2493e453aedf62b9f99f1b87b281a611347a9de586117c9a0aad81c6aa5
spent
true